DOJ DEA Awards $72M T&M Contract for Intelligence Support Services to Eagle Harbor, LLC

Contract Overview

Contract Amount: $72,096,044 ($72.1M)

Contractor: Eagle Harbor, LLC

Awarding Agency: Department of Justice

Start Date: 2022-05-23

End Date: 2027-03-22

Contract Duration: 1,764 days

Daily Burn Rate: $40.9K/day

Competition Type: FULL AND OPEN COMPETITION AFTER EXCLUSION OF SOURCES

Number of Offers Received: 6

Pricing Type: TIME AND MATERIALS

Sector: Other

Official Description: (T&M) CONTRACT FOR PROFESSIONAL, TECHNICAL AND ADMINISTRATIVE SUPPORT SERVICES (PTASS) FOR THE INTELLIGENCE DIVISION (NC) MERRIFIELD, CHANTILLY, AND ARLINGTON, VA (HQ)

The Time and Materials (T&M) contract type, while flexible, offers less price certainty compared to fixed-price contracts. Benchmarking T&M contracts for similar professional, technical, and administrative support services is challenging due to variable labor rates and scope.

The contract was awarded under 'Full and Open Competition After Exclusion of Sources,' suggesting a competitive process but with specific source limitations. This method aims for competition while potentially focusing on specialized capabilities.

Taxpayer Impact: The use of T&M pricing without clear cost ceilings could lead to higher than anticipated expenditures for taxpayers if not closely managed.
